Money Trees thrive in bright, indirect light. They can adapt to lower light, but for the best growth, place them near a window with filtered sunlight. Avoid direct sunlight to prevent leaf scorch.
Water your Money Tree thoroughly when the top 1-2 inches of soil are dry. Be sure to let excess water drain out to avoid root rot. During winter, you can water a bit less frequently.
Use a well-draining potting mix, such as a blend of peat moss, perlite, and sand. A good mix prevents water from sitting around the roots, keeping them healthy and happy.Use a well-draining potting mix. A mix designed for indoor plants with added perlite or orchid bark works well.
Money Trees prefer temperatures between 65°F and 75°F (18°C to 24°C). Keep them away from cold drafts and sudden temperature changes, as they prefer a stable environment.
